| Notes | Illustrated with wood engravings, some hand colored. Book is publisher's printed pictorial wrappers with uncut leaves. The popular English nursery rhyme about Old Mother Hubbard and her dog. P. 2 depicts Mother Hubbard looking for a bone in her bare cupboard. Behind her, her dog stands on his back legs. P. 3 depicts Mother Hubbard returning from the baker's to discover her dead dog. P. 6 depicts Mother Hubbard returning from the market with tripe. Sitting on a chair in front of her is her dog dressed in clothes and smoking a pipe. P. 7 depicts Mother Hubbard holding a wig while her dog dances a jig. |
| Contextual Notes | James March operated at 212 Waterloo Rd. between 1854 and 1863. |
